Abstract

Abstract IR-investigations of the catalytic formation of tetraethyl-2-pyrone from hex-3-yne and CO 2 at (TMED) Ni 0-or (COD) Ni 0 centres show that in the first step of this reaction the nickel (0) complex reacts under oxidative coupling with both CO 2 and alkyne to afford the five-membered metallacycle A. The alternative route, the oxidative coupling of two alkynes at nickel (0), can be excluded. Complex A reacts in a second step with a further molecule ...
